This does 2 things:
- Change the .Plist to associate 0 A.D. with .pyromod files (as owner, so the default choice), and .zip (as alternate, so not the default, but can be selecte with 'open with').
- Make 0 A.D. actually load mods opened like that on MacOS. The files aren't actually opened with command line arguments, but via Cocoa stuff, which SDL2 handles via the 'DropEvent' event. This means we need a new path to load mods. I don't think it's too bad, but this whole "mod enabling/installing" thing needs some serious cleanup.
